  1. Shenandoah is a 1965 American film set during the American Civil War starring James Stewart and featuring Doug McClure, Glenn Corbett, Patrick Wayne, and, in their film debuts, Katharine Ross and Rosemary Forsyth.

  2. Shenandoah: Directed by Andrew V. McLaglen. With James Stewart, Doug McClure, Glenn Corbett, Patrick Wayne. A Virginia farmer who has vowed to remain neutral during the Civil War is spurred into action when his youngest son is taken by Union soldiers.
